As I stroll along Las Olas Boulevard, the iconic street lined with eclectic boutiques, art galleries, and restaurants, I'm reminded that this city is all about celebrating its unique identity. It's where you can find everything from trendy coffee shops to high-end jewelry stores, each one reflecting the community's passion for creativity and individuality.
One of Fort Lauderdale's most exciting developments is the revitalization of Flagler Village. This hip neighborhood has undergone a remarkable transformation, with former industrial spaces now housing some of the city's hottest eateries, bars, and boutiques. Take a stroll down Northeast 4th Street, and you'll discover a haven for foodies, with everything from gourmet burgers to artisanal ice cream shops.
But Fort Lauderdale's business scene is more than just its trendy hotspots – it's also about community-driven initiatives that make a real difference. Organizations like the Greater Fort Lauderdale Chamber of Commerce and the city's Small Business Development Center are dedicated to supporting local entrepreneurs, providing resources, and fostering a culture of innovation.
